Role Purpose 
 
To manage the standards function of their organisation including managing and leading the review and development of professional standards and guidance, developing policy related to standards, and responding to enquiries from registrants about ther standards and guidance. The standards set clear expectations of safe practice for eye care professionals and good governance for businesses. This role makes a significant contribution towards achieving their purpose of protecting the public and ensuring confidence in those regulated.
 
Key Accountabilities 
 

  • Review, develop and maintain the professional standards and guidance for registrants, including optometrists, dispensing opticians, optical students and optical businesses
  • Manage queries and correspondence relating to professional standards in accordance with organisational service standards
  • Develop and deliver activities to raise awareness of the professional standards and guidance, including internal and external presentations and developing tools to support registrants apply the standards and guidance in practice
  • Engage and consult with external stakeholders particularly in relation to the development of new and updated professional standards and guidance
  • Support effective engagement and consultation with internal stakeholders, including the Council, Advisory Panel (including Standards Committee, Companies Committee and Education Committee), internal reference groups and other departments
  • Develop and implement methods to evaluate the effectiveness of the professional standards and guidance
  • Contribute to working groups across healthcare and regulation on behalf of them on professional standards and ethics-related matters
  • Develop and maintain policy in relation to professional standards
  • Contribute to maintaining a comprehensive and up-to-date risk register for all Standards workstreams
  • Line manage the Standards Officer

Deputise for the Head of Strategy, Policy and Standards where appropriate
 
Essential Skills/ Experience/ Qualifications

  • Project management skills
  • Experience in development of standards and/or guidance
  • Experience in developing and implementing policy
  • Experience of engagement and consultation with stakeholders
  • Line management experience
